you guys are saying 2 different things and your both correct in a way
1) you dont want to suck co2 out so you wouldnt run fan while running co2
2) you dont want to let your temps climb out of reasonabe range in order to provide co2
you would need to keep temps in range and only need to run fans in intrevals and you need to achieve a good amount of time between fans turning on and off - its hard to get room cool enough to do that with little venting and no a/c unless you live in alaska-
personally i wouldnt run co2 if i needed to vent at all - you are going to be changing that
co2 tank 2x per week or more - its gonna get expensive and be a pain
if you want co2 - seal room 100% - add a wall unit a/c to cool room and dont vent anything ever
